Nestled along the sun-kissed shores of a vibrant Red Sea, Hurghada stands as a breathtaking oasis. This desert haven offers a range of experiences, from sunbathing on pristine beaches to snorkeling in crystal-clear https://orlandophir853890.bimmwiki.com/user